About this extension
BlueSky Data Scraper Chrome Extension

This Chrome extension allows you to scrape data from BlueSky efficiently. It extracts information from posts, users, replies, and more directly from the platform.

With support for multiple export formats, you can easily save scraped data locally. The tool includes automatic pagination for handling large lists and customizable options to tailor your extractions.

Key Features
- Extracts data from posts, replies, user lists, and profiles
- Supports multiple export formats for local saving
- Automatic pagination to scrape through extensive lists
- Add-on support for enhanced functionality
- Customizable formatting and conditional fields

What Data You Can Extract
Posts in a List: Post Author, Post Author Name, Post Author URL, Post Author Avatar, Post Author Created At, Post Type, Post Text, Post Image, Post Video, Post Language, Post Reply Count, Post Repost Count, Post Like Count, Post Quote Count, Post URL, Post Date

Replies in a Post: Reply Author, Reply Author Name, Reply Author URL, Reply Author Avatar, Reply Author Created At, Reply Type, Reply Text, Reply Image, Reply Video, Reply Language, Reply Reply Count, Reply Repost Count, Reply Like Count, Reply Quote Count, Reply URL, Reply Date, Reply Parent URI, Reply Root URI

Post Details: Post Author, Post Author Name, Post Author URL, Post Author Avatar, Post Author Created At, Post Type, Post Text, Post Image, Post Video, Post Language, Post Reply Count, Post Repost Count, Post Like Count, Post Quote Count, Post URL, Post Date

User Details: Display Name, Handle, Followers Count, Follows Count, Posts Count

Users in a List: DID, Handle, Display Name, Avatar
